Software Engineer Intern AI Engineer Jobs 2026 at Grayhat Developers Islamabad
Company Name: Grayhat Developers
Position Title: Software Engineer Intern AI Engineer
Location: Islamabad, Islamabad Capital Territory, Pakistan
Industry: Software Development / Artificial Intelligence
Employment Type: Internship
Company Type: Product Development Studio / Private Company
Headquarters: Islamabad, Pakistan
Resume Email: careers@grayhat.studio
Official Website: https://grayhat.studio
Job Offering Company Introduction
The technology landscape is changing rapidly as artificial intelligence becomes an essential part of modern software development. From virtual assistants and recommendation engines to large language models and intelligent automation systems, AI is transforming the way businesses operate and how users interact with digital products. Organizations across the world are investing heavily in artificial intelligence solutions to improve efficiency, enhance customer experiences, and create innovative products that solve real-world problems.
As the adoption of AI continues to grow, the demand for skilled engineers who understand how these systems work behind the scenes is increasing significantly. Companies are no longer looking only for individuals who can use AI tools. Instead, they seek professionals who understand how models are trained, optimized, deployed, monitored, and maintained in production environments. This shift has created exciting opportunities for students and fresh graduates who want to build careers in artificial intelligence engineering.
One of the emerging technology companies creating such opportunities in Pakistan is Grayhat Developers. Founded in 2022 and headquartered in Islamabad, Grayhat Developers has quickly established itself as an innovative technology studio focused on building products that create positive impact through technology, research, and development.
Grayhat Developers specializes in creating digital solutions for local and international clients. The company develops websites, software platforms, mobile applications, desktop applications, gaming products, and emerging technology solutions. Through its commitment to innovation and rapid product development, Grayhat has built a reputation for delivering high-quality products within short development cycles.
Unlike many software companies that separate engineering, design, product management, and research into isolated departments, Grayhat encourages collaboration across disciplines. Engineers work closely with designers, product managers collaborate with developers, and teams collectively contribute to product success.
One of the most exciting areas of focus within Grayhat Developers is artificial intelligence. The company is actively investing in AI infrastructure, machine learning technologies, large language model deployment, and intelligent automation systems that can improve workflows and create new opportunities for innovation.
Grayhat Developers believes that the future of software development will be heavily influenced by artificial intelligence. However, the company also recognizes that successful AI implementation requires much more than simply integrating third-party APIs. Real value comes from understanding how AI systems function, optimizing their performance, and building infrastructure that supports scalable deployment.
The organization places strong emphasis on practical learning and hands-on experience. Interns are treated as contributors rather than observers. Instead of spending months watching experienced engineers work, interns become involved in meaningful projects from the beginning of their internship journey.
This philosophy has helped Grayhat create an environment where learning occurs through participation, experimentation, and real-world problem solving. Interns gain exposure to modern technologies, industry practices, and professional workflows that prepare them for successful careers in technology.
The company values curiosity, ownership, problem-solving, and continuous improvement. Team members are encouraged to ask questions, explore new ideas, and develop solutions that improve products and processes.
Grayhat also embraces emerging technologies such as self-hosted AI infrastructure, large language models, machine learning systems, automation platforms, and intelligent software tools. These technologies play an increasingly important role in the company’s product development efforts and internal operations.
As part of its Summer Internship Program 2026, Grayhat Developers is offering an exciting opportunity through the Software Engineer Intern AI Engineer position. This internship is designed for students and fresh graduates who want to gain practical experience working with AI systems, large language models, infrastructure optimization, and production-level deployments.
The role provides hands-on exposure to technologies that are shaping the future of software engineering. Interns will work on real AI infrastructure challenges, contribute to meaningful projects, and develop skills that are highly sought after in today’s technology industry.
For aspiring AI engineers, machine learning enthusiasts, and software developers interested in intelligent systems, this internship offers a unique opportunity to learn, contribute, and grow within a modern technology organization.
Job Description
Grayhat Developers is seeking talented and motivated candidates for the position of Software Engineer Intern AI Engineer as part of its Summer Internship Program 2026. This internship is designed for students and graduates who want practical exposure to large language models, AI infrastructure, machine learning deployment, and production-level engineering systems.
Unlike many AI internships that focus exclusively on using APIs or creating simple chatbot applications, this role emphasizes understanding and improving the underlying infrastructure that powers AI systems. Interns will work directly with self-hosted large language model environments and contribute to solving real engineering challenges.
One of the primary responsibilities involves identifying performance bottlenecks within the company’s self-hosted LLM infrastructure. This includes analyzing issues related to latency, throughput, memory utilization, hardware efficiency, and overall system performance.
The selected intern will help investigate how AI models consume resources and identify opportunities to improve execution speed and operational efficiency. This work provides valuable exposure to the engineering side of artificial intelligence deployment.
Another key responsibility involves building internal tools and interfaces that make AI technologies easier to use across the organization. Many team members may not have deep technical expertise in AI systems, so creating user-friendly tools is an important part of the role.
Interns will also participate in experiments involving model optimization techniques. This may include exploring quantization methods, pruning strategies, batching optimizations, inference improvements, and other approaches that improve model performance while reducing resource consumption.
The role requires collaboration with engineering teams to understand how AI technologies can support product development efforts. Interns will gather requirements, identify operational challenges, and develop solutions that improve usability and adoption.
Documentation plays an important role in the position. The selected candidate will maintain detailed engineering notes, document findings, record experimental results, and create resources that help other team members understand AI systems and workflows.
Another exciting aspect of the internship involves exploring integrations between AI systems and existing software products. Interns may create lightweight wrappers, APIs, automation tools, and workflows that enable seamless interaction between different technologies.
The role also provides exposure to Linux environments, server administration concepts, deployment workflows, and infrastructure management practices. Understanding these systems is essential for engineers working with production-level AI applications.
Candidates will have opportunities to work with self-hosted model serving platforms such as Ollama, vLLM, llama.cpp, Text Generation Inference, and other emerging technologies. This experience provides valuable practical knowledge that is increasingly sought after by employers.
The internship encourages experimentation and continuous learning. Participants will explore new optimization techniques, investigate emerging AI technologies, and contribute ideas that improve infrastructure performance.
Collaboration is another major component of the role. Interns will communicate regularly with software engineers, product teams, and technical stakeholders to understand requirements and align AI initiatives with organizational goals.
By participating in real-world AI infrastructure projects, interns will gain practical experience that extends far beyond academic theory. The skills developed during this internship can help prepare candidates for careers in AI engineering, machine learning operations, software development, infrastructure engineering, and intelligent systems design.
The experience gained through this role is particularly valuable because opportunities to work with self-hosted AI infrastructure are relatively rare at the internship level. Successful candidates will leave with practical knowledge and portfolio projects that demonstrate their capabilities in modern AI engineering environments.
Eligibility Criteria
Grayhat Developers is looking for individuals who possess strong technical curiosity, analytical thinking, and a genuine interest in artificial intelligence technologies.
Applicants should be second-year students, third-year students, final-year students, or fresh graduates from Computer Science, Artificial Intelligence, Data Science, Software Engineering, Information Technology, Machine Learning, or related academic disciplines.
Candidates must have solid Python programming skills. Python remains one of the most widely used languages in artificial intelligence and machine learning development, making proficiency essential for success in this role.
The company also requires candidates to be comfortable working in Linux environments. Familiarity with command-line operations, server administration concepts, file systems, process management, and development workflows is highly beneficial.
Applicants should demonstrate a genuine understanding of transformer-based large language models. The company seeks candidates who understand the underlying concepts behind these technologies rather than individuals who have only used AI tools through simple prompts.
Knowledge of concepts such as attention mechanisms, tokenization, embeddings, inference processes, context windows, and model architecture can significantly strengthen an application.
Exposure to model-serving frameworks such as Ollama, vLLM, llama.cpp, Text Generation Inference (TGI), or similar technologies is highly desirable. Even academic or personal project experience can demonstrate relevant interest and initiative.
Candidates should possess a strong interest in model optimization techniques. Understanding concepts such as quantization, pruning, batching, compression, inference acceleration, and hardware optimization will be valuable during the internship.
The company values individuals who demonstrate a builder’s mindset. Successful candidates are proactive problem-solvers who create solutions rather than waiting for perfect conditions or complete instructions.
Strong analytical and troubleshooting abilities are important. AI infrastructure projects often involve diagnosing performance issues, investigating system behavior, and implementing optimization strategies.
Applicants should be comfortable learning new technologies independently and adapting to rapidly changing technical environments. Artificial intelligence remains one of the fastest-evolving areas within software engineering.
Effective communication skills are also important because interns will collaborate with engineering teams, document their work, and communicate findings to technical and non-technical stakeholders.
Experience with FastAPI or similar web frameworks is considered a significant advantage. These tools are commonly used to expose AI capabilities through APIs and web services.
Knowledge of ONNX, hardware-specific optimization techniques, inference acceleration frameworks, or deployment tools can further strengthen an application.
Familiarity with Retrieval-Augmented Generation systems, vector databases, LangChain, LangGraph, agent frameworks, or related technologies is also beneficial but not mandatory.
Grayhat prefers candidates who can work onsite because the role involves close collaboration with engineering teams and direct access to infrastructure environments.
Most importantly, the company seeks curious individuals who are passionate about learning, eager to experiment, and motivated to contribute to meaningful AI projects that solve real-world problems.
Location
Islamabad, Islamabad Capital Territory, Pakistan
Last Date
15 June 2026
Applications will be reviewed and processed after the deadline. Early applications are encouraged.
Apply Link
Apply Here: Click Here
Official Website: https://grayhat.studio
Discord Community: https://grayhat.studio/discord
Email Contact: careers@grayhat.studio
Phone: +92 327 0559202
Stay updated with the latest jobs, internships, scholarships, and Course opportunities right here.
Explore More Opportunities
Stay updated with the latest:
Join our community and take your engineering career to the next level.